国产v亚洲∨天堂a无码久久

    <menuitem id="num9d"><dfn id="num9d"><menu id="num9d"></menu></dfn></menuitem>

  • <bdo id="num9d"><dfn id="num9d"></dfn></bdo>

      1. <bdo id="num9d"></bdo>
        1. 軟件開發是程序員嘛(軟件開發工程師就是程序員嗎?)

          軟件開發 2789
          今天給各位分享軟件開發是程序員嘛的知識,其中也會對軟件開發工程師就是程序員嗎?進行解釋,如果能碰巧解決你現在面臨的問題,別忘了關注本站,現在開始吧!本文目錄一覽: 1、軟件開發工程師是什么?

          今天給各位分享軟件開發是程序員嘛的知識,其中也會對軟件開發工程師就是程序員嗎?進行解釋,如果能碰巧解決你現在面臨的問題,別忘了關注本站,現在開始吧!

          本文目錄一覽:

          軟件開發工程師是什么?

          軟件工程師(Software Engineer),是從事軟件職業的人員的一種職業能力的認證,通過它說明具備了工程師的資格。軟件工程師是從事軟件開發相關工作的人員的統稱。通常人們會和程序員(英文Programmer)產生混淆,但其實是兩種不同的性質。程序員是從事程序開發、維護的專業人員。一般將程序員分為程序設計人員和程序編碼人員,但兩者的界限并不非常清楚,特別是在中國。軟件從業人員分為初級程序員、高級程序員、系統分析員,系統架構師,測試工程師五大類。

          軟件工程師的工作不同于程序員但是一個軟件工程師必定是一個優秀的程序員。

          首先軟件工程師與程序員工作上最大的不同,可以打一個比喻:把一款軟件比做一座大橋,那么軟件工程師相當于施工總指揮,而一般的開發人員也就是程序員相當于建筑工人,所以很多人就說自己是IT民工就是這么來的。

          想要成為一名優秀的軟件開發工程師,就必須具備以下能力:

          1、需求分析能力 

          對于軟件工程師而言,理解需求就可以完成合格的代碼,但是對于研發項目的組織和管理者,他們不但要理解客戶需求,更多時候還要自行制定一些需求。

          2、項目設計方法和流程處理能力

          軟件開發工程師必須能夠掌握不少于兩到三種的項目設計方法,并能夠根據項目需求和資源搭配來選擇合適的設計方法進行項目的整體設計。

          3、復用設計和模塊化分解能力

          作為一個從事模塊任務的軟件開發工程師,他需要對他所面對的特定功能模塊的復用性進行考慮,而作為一個系統分析人員,他要面對的問題復雜的多,需要對整體系統按照一種模塊化的分析能力分解為很多可復用的功能模塊和函數,并針對每一模塊形成一個獨立的設計需求。

          什么是軟件開發?

          軟件開發是根據用戶要求建造出軟件系統或者系統中的軟件部分的過程。軟件開發是一項包括需求捕捉、需求分析、設計、實現和測試的系統工程。軟件一般是用某種程序設計語言來實現的。通常采用軟件開發工具可以進行開發。軟件分為系統軟件和應用軟件,并不只是包括可以在計算機上運行的程序,與這些程序相關的文件一般也被認為是軟件的一部分。 軟件設計思路和方法的一般過程,包括設計軟件的功能和實現的算法和方法、軟件的總體結構設計和模塊設計、編程和調試、程序聯調和測試,然后進行編寫再提交程序。

          軟件開發是不是就是程序員???

          軟件開發有兩條路:一條是技術路線,由程序員,經系統分析師、系統設計師、項目經理、產品經理,直到架構設計師為歸宿。另一條是領導路線,由程序員,經開發小組負責人、工程負責人,奮斗到項目經理,而程序員只是軟件開發行業中的底層

          關于軟件開發是程序員嘛和軟件開發工程師就是程序員嗎?的介紹到此就結束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關注本站。

          掃碼二維碼

          <menuitem id="num9d"><dfn id="num9d"><menu id="num9d"></menu></dfn></menuitem>

        2. <bdo id="num9d"><dfn id="num9d"></dfn></bdo>

            1. <bdo id="num9d"></bdo>